Yangambi Key Landscape for Conservation Land Cover Change and Validation Datasets (2019)

The Yangambi land cover change dataset covers an area of 7276km<sup>2</sup> and mapped with both dichotomous (8 land cover classes) and modular (up to 32 land cover classes) levels based on FAO's Land Cover Classification System (LCCS). High-resolution optical satellite imagery were used to generate dense time-series data from which the thematic land cover change map was derived (2019). The map was fully verified and validated by an independent team to achieve the Copernicus Global Land Monitoring Programme's strict data quality requirements. An independent validation dataset was also collected and it is shared here. The validation dataset contains 2421 verified land cover points based on the [up to] 14 aggregated land cover change classes. Furthermore, two predefined symbology (QGIS legend files) for the land cover and validation datasets based on FAO's LCCS is also shared here to ease the visualization of them (Dichotomous and Modular levels). Further details regarding the sites selection, mapping and validation procedures are described in the corresponding publication: Szantoi, Zoltan; Brink, Andreas; Lupi, Andrea (2021): An update and beyond: key landscapes for conservation land cover and change monitoring, thematic and validation datasets for the African, Caribbean and Pacific region (in review, Earth System Science Data). Related dataset: https://doi.pangaea.de/10.1594/PANGAEA.920854 Data format: vector (shapefile, polygon - LC/LCC dataset), vector (shapefile, point - validation dataset),<br> Geographic Coordinate System (LC/LCC dataset): World Geodetic System 1984 (EPSG:4326) and its datum (EPSG:6326),<br> Minimum mapping unit: 3ha for land cover and 0.5ha for land cover change<br> Land cover/change dataset attributes:<br> [map_codeA] - dichotomous level,<br> [map_code} - modular level,<br> [class_name] - corresponding modular class name.<br> Validation dataset attributes (not all are present):<br> [plaus200X] - corresponding class for the change map (i.e. 2000), modular level<br> [plaus200Xr] - corresponding class for the change map (i.e. 2000), aggregated classes<br> [plaus20XX] - corresponding class for the land cover map (i.e. 2015), modular level<br> [plaus20XXr] - corresponding class for the land cover map (i.e. 2015), aggregated classes<br> The naming of all attributes follow the same structure in all shapefiles - see Table 2 Dichotomous and Modular thematic land cover/use classes and in the "3.5 Validation dataset production" section in the corresponding publication.
